Black Hammer Library Edition Volume 1 by Jeff Lemire
Collects the first and second volumes of Black Hammer, and Black Hammer: Giant Sized Annaul in a deluxe, hardcover, and oversized format with a new cover, sketchbook extras, and more! Mysteriously banished from existence by a multiversal event, the old superheroes of Spiral City now lead simple lives on a bizarre farm from which there is no escape! But as they employ all of their super abilities to free themselves from this strange purgatory, a mysterious stranger works to bring them back into action for one last adventure.Jeff Lemire, the creator of the critically acclaimed graphic books Sweet Tooth, Essex County, The Underwater Welder, and Trillium, is a New York Times bestselling author. His upcoming projects include Simon & Schuster's original graphic book Roughneck, as well as Image Comics' Descender (co-written with Dustin Nguyen) and Dark Horse Comics' Black Hammer (co-written with Dean Ormston). Jeff has also contributed to DC Comics' Green Arrow, Justice League, and Animal Man, as well as Marvel Comics' Hawkeye. Jeff won the Schuster Award for Outstanding Canadian Cartoonist in 2008 and 2013. He's also won the Doug Wright Award for Outstanding Emerging Talent and the coveted Alex Award from the American Library Association, which honors adult works with a strong youthful appeal.
In addition, he has been nominated for eight Eisner Awards, seven Harvey Awards, and eight Shuster Awards. Essex County was selected one of the top five Canadian novels of the decade in 2010. With his wife and children, he currently resides and works in Toronto.
